Shrub pruning is a crucial practice for maintaining healthy, attractive shrubs while managing their shapes and size. Pruning eliminates dead, damaged, or infected branches, encourages brand-new development, and promotes flowering or fruiting. Each shrub species might have specific pruning requirements, including timing, cut positioning, and technique. The procedure includes examining the plant's structure, selectively trimming branches, and thinning thick locations to enhance airflow and light penetration. Seasonal factors to consider ensure that pruning does not interfere with blooming cycles or stress the plant during vital growth periods. Constant shrub pruning enhances both visual appeal and plant health. Correct care allows shrubs to keep a well balanced form, flourish in the landscape, and contribute favorably to the total design of the outside area
